Searched refs:acl_text (Results 1 - 6 of 6) sorted by relevance

/freebsd-10-stable/contrib/libarchive/libarchive/
H A Darchive_acl_private.h52 char *acl_text; member in struct:archive_acl
H A Darchive_entry.c1661 free(entry->acl.acl_text);
1662 entry->acl.acl_text = NULL;
1664 entry->acl.acl_text = archive_acl_to_text_l(&entry->acl, NULL,
1667 return (entry->acl.acl_text);
1673 const char **acl_text, size_t *len, struct archive_string_conv *sc)
1675 free(entry->acl.acl_text);
1676 entry->acl.acl_text = NULL;
1679 entry->acl.acl_text = archive_acl_to_text_l(&entry->acl,
1682 *acl_text = entry->acl.acl_text;
1672 _archive_entry_acl_text_l(struct archive_entry *entry, int flags, const char **acl_text, size_t *len, struct archive_string_conv *sc) argument
[all...]
H A Darchive_acl.c143 free(acl->acl_text);
144 acl->acl_text = NULL;
325 free(acl->acl_text);
326 acl->acl_text = NULL;
H A Darchive_read_support_format_tar.c121 struct archive_string acl_text; member in struct:tar
287 archive_string_free(&tar->acl_text);
967 * more to make sure that we don't overrun acl_text later.
971 err = read_body_to_string(a, tar, &(tar->acl_text), h, unconsumed);
986 p = acl = tar->acl_text.s;
/freebsd-10-stable/contrib/libarchive/libarchive/test/
H A Dtest_acl_platform_posix1e.c367 char *acl_text;
589 acl_text = archive_entry_acl_to_text(ae, NULL, flags);
590 assertEqualString(acl_text, acl1_text);
591 free(acl_text);
593 acl_text = archive_entry_acl_to_text(ae, NULL, flags);
594 assertEqualString(acl_text, acl2_text);
595 free(acl_text);
597 acl_text = archive_entry_acl_to_text(ae, NULL, dflags);
598 assertEqualString(acl_text, acl3_text);
599 free(acl_text);
[all...]
/freebsd-10-stable/bin/getfacl/
H A Dgetfacl.c183 char *acl_text; local
248 acl_text = acl_to_text_np(acl, 0, flags);
249 if (!acl_text) {
254 printf("%s", acl_text);
257 (void)acl_free(acl_text);

Completed in 77 milliseconds